Patents by Inventor Jonathan Holmes
Jonathan Holmes has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11803292Abstract: An embodiment facilitates user control of user interface layouts. A layout diagram visually and diagrammatically represents a current layout. The layout diagram includes layout diagram regions which correspond to user interface component regions in the current layout; the user interface component regions have user interface components as occupants. The embodiment gets a choice identifying a traveler component and a destination region, with the traveler component being an occupant of a source region. The embodiment modifies the current layout of the user interface to produce a modified layout in response to the choice, and updates the layout diagram to match the modified layout. Interaction is improved by diagrammatically showing the user the results of possible layout changes before performing any of them.Type: GrantFiled: March 3, 2022Date of Patent: October 31, 2023Assignee: Microsoft Technology Licensing, LLCInventors: James Iain Jonathan Holmes, Hylke Bons
-
Publication number: 20230133531Abstract: A cannulator (100) can include a compound needle (104) and a compound cannula (102). The compound needle can include a needle (110), a dilator (108), and a needle hub (106). The dilator can be disposed over the needle with at least a tip of the needle extending beyond a distal end of the dilator. The needle hub can be around a proximal-end portion of the dilator. The compound cannula can include a cannula (140) and a cannula hub (142) around a proximal- end portion of the cannula. The cannulator can have a mated state of the compound needle and the compound cannula for at least cannulation with the cannulator. The mated state of the cannulator can include the dilator disposed in the cannula with a proximal-end portion of the cannula hub coupled to a distal-end portion of the needle hub.Type: ApplicationFiled: April 30, 2020Publication date: May 4, 2023Inventors: Brian Zimmer, Brenda L. F. Fedor, Taylor A. Isom, Christopher Glass, Jonathan Holmes, Leslie Jackson
-
Patent number: 10929381Abstract: Aspects described herein are concerned with automatically validating spatial features of a spatial dataset. One solution is built upon a database server which performs a decomposition of the features' geometries into line segments, after which, sets of line segments are compared to detect errors in the dataset. The decomposition of features geometries into line segments results in a reduction of processing time with a simultaneous increase of precision. The method not only generates new intermediate database structures for detection of topological errors but is also complemented by a clearance process that can lead to the automatic repair of topological errors. The clearance process identifies topological errors and provides modifications to the previously identified line segments such that a modified set of line segments overcomes the conditions that led to the error state. The changes to the data set can be applied automatically after displaying them as an overlay for a predefined amount of time.Type: GrantFiled: July 31, 2017Date of Patent: February 23, 2021Assignee: Ordnance Survey LimitedInventors: Mark Richardson, Jonathan Holmes, Michael Dunn
-
Publication number: 20180060380Abstract: Aspects described herein are concerned with automatically validating spatial features of a spatial dataset. One solution is built upon a database server which performs a decomposition of the features' geometries into line segments, after which, sets of line segments are compared to detect errors in the dataset. The decomposition of features geometries into line segments results in a reduction of processing time with a simultaneous increase of precision. The method not only generates new intermediate database structures for detection of topological errors but is also complemented by a clearance process that can lead to the automatic repair of topological errors. The clearance process identifies topological errors and provides modifications to the previously identified line segments such that a modified set of line segments overcomes the conditions that led to the error state. The changes to the data set can be applied automatically after displaying them as an overlay for a predefined amount of time.Type: ApplicationFiled: July 31, 2017Publication date: March 1, 2018Inventors: Mark Richardson, Jonathan Holmes, Michael Dunn
-
Patent number: 8401832Abstract: A method includes initiating a first reservoir simulation on a first simulator for a first set of physical parameters of a first reservoir. The first reservoir simulator uses a first set of components for a compositional reservoir model. A second reservoir simulation is initiated on a second simulator. A network simulation is initiated on a network simulator to model a network for coupling the first reservoir and the second reservoir to a surface facility. The network simulator uses a second set of components for a compositional network model. The method further includes translating each of a first hydrocarbon fluid stream of the first reservoir simulator and a second hydrocarbon fluid stream of the second reservoir simulator to a common fluid model. Further, network balancing is initiated among the simulators at a corresponding point in each controller time step.Type: GrantFiled: November 23, 2002Date of Patent: March 19, 2013Assignee: Schlumberger Technology CorporationInventors: Kassem Ghorayeb, Jonathan Holmes, Richard Torrens, Balraj Grewal
-
Patent number: 8249842Abstract: A method for black oil delumping is disclosed which comprises: converting a black oil wellstream into a compositional wellstream thereby enabling the composition and component molar rates of a production well in a black oil reservoir simulation to be reconstituted.Type: GrantFiled: October 5, 2006Date of Patent: August 21, 2012Assignee: Schlumberger Technology CorporationInventors: Kassem Ghorayeb, Jonathan Holmes
-
Patent number: 7689397Abstract: A method for black oil delumping is disclosed which comprises: converting a black oil wellstream into a compositional wellstream thereby enabling the composition and component molar rates of a production well in a black oil reservoir simulation to be reconstituted.Type: GrantFiled: October 5, 2006Date of Patent: March 30, 2010Assignee: Schlumberger Technology CorporationInventors: Kassem Ghorayeb, Jonathan Holmes
-
Patent number: 7654014Abstract: A golf shoe is disclosed that includes an upper shoe configured to be selectively secured to a foot. A sole assembly of the shoe includes articulating cleats that allow a user's front foot to pivot during a golf swing while maintaining the cleats in a generally fixed position with respect to the ground surface. Articulating cleats may be provided on a pivoting heel assembly that is disposed beneath a heel portion of the shoe. Articulating cleats may also be provided on a sliding forefoot support.Type: GrantFiled: December 8, 2008Date of Patent: February 2, 2010Inventors: Brian L. Moore, Brian M. Moore, Jonathan Holmes
-
Publication number: 20090150127Abstract: A method for black oil delumping is disclosed which comprises: converting a black oil wellstream into a compositional wellstream thereby enabling the composition and component molar rates of a production well in a black oil reservoir simulation to be reconstituted.Type: ApplicationFiled: October 5, 2006Publication date: June 11, 2009Applicant: SCHLUMBERGER TECHNOLOGY CORPORATIONInventors: Kassem Ghorayeb, Jonathan Holmes
-
Publication number: 20070112547Abstract: Integrated surface-subsurface modeling has been shown to have a critical impact on field development and optimization. Integrated models are often necessary to analyze properly the pressure interaction between a reservoir and a constrained surface facility network, or to predict the behavior of several fields, which may have different fluid compositions, sharing a common surface facility. The latter is gaining a tremendous significance in recent deepwater field development. These applications require an integrated solution with the following capabilities: * to balance a surface network model with a reservoir simulation model in a robust and efficient manner. * To couple multiple reservoir models, production and injection networks, synchronising their advancement through time. * To allow the reservoir and surface network models to use their own independent fluid descriptions (black oil or compositional descriptions with differing sets of pseudo-components).Type: ApplicationFiled: November 23, 2002Publication date: May 17, 2007Inventors: Kassem Ghorayeb, Jonathan Holmes, Richard Torrens, Balraj Grewal
-
Publication number: 20070061087Abstract: A method for black oil delumping is disclosed which comprises: converting a black oil wellstream into a compositional wellstream thereby enabling the composition and component molar rates of a production well in a black oil reservoir simulation to be reconstituted.Type: ApplicationFiled: October 5, 2006Publication date: March 15, 2007Applicant: Schlumberger Technology CorporationInventors: Kassem Ghorayeb, Jonathan Holmes
-
Publication number: 20060256555Abstract: An edge-lit backlighting system for liquid crystal displays employs a number of light strips in the form of thin, light weight sections of a thermally conductive substrate each of which mounts a plurality of light engines having an array of densely packed, primary color light emitting diodes, which, when collectively illuminated, produce a white light of desired reference white chromaticity.Type: ApplicationFiled: July 27, 2006Publication date: November 16, 2006Inventors: John Lengyel, Jonathan Holmes
-
Publication number: 20060104090Abstract: An edge-lit backlighting system for liquid crystal displays employs a number of light strips in the form of thin, light weight sections of a thermally conductive substrate each of which mounts a plurality of light engines having an array of densely packed, primary color light emitting diodes, which, when collectively illuminated, produce a white light of desired reference white chromaticity.Type: ApplicationFiled: November 12, 2004Publication date: May 18, 2006Inventors: John Lengyel, Jonathan Holmes
-
Publication number: 20050015231Abstract: A “near wellbore modeling” software will, when executed by a processor of a computer, model a localized area of a reservoir field which surrounds and is located near a specific wellbore in the reservoir field by performing the following functions: (1) receive input data representative of a reservoir field containing a plurality of wellbores, (2) establish a boundary around one specific wellbore in the reservoir field which will be individually modeled and simulated, (3) impose an “fine scale” unstructured grid inside the boundary consisting of a plurality of tetrahedrally shaped grid cells and further impose a fine scale structured grid about the perforated sections of the specific wellbore, (4) determine a plurality of fluxes/pressure values at the boundary, the fluxes/pressure values representing characteristics of the reservoir field located outside the boundary, (5) establish one or more properties for each tetrahedral cell of the unstructured grid and each cylindrical grid cell of the structured grid, (6Type: ApplicationFiled: July 27, 2004Publication date: January 20, 2005Inventors: David Edwards, Jonathan Holmes, Anthony Fitzpatrick